Henry Woollcombe of
There are 16 miles of road thru 10 parishes – all repaired by the
trustees
6 toll gates and 3 side bars
The roads are stated to be in “good” condition – no part under
indictment for want of repair.
Tavistock Road; B3250 from Old Pound, Plymouth, N to Manadon,
then A386 through Horrabridge, over Bedford Bridge, on west bank of River Tavy
to Lower Market House, Tavistock. (about 15 miles)
Tamerton Road; B3373 from Crownhill to Tamerton Foliot.
(about 4 miles)
Docks Road; A386 from Manadon to Milehouse and then B3396
to Devonport. (about 4 miles)
